Cindi & Cheryl Hi Everyone, Cheryl and I set up our first and second Silly Goose Soups and Dips booths over the past few weeks, first in Bloomindale then the following weekend in Dwight.
I've been so busy lately I neglected to follow up with you to share how we did. Thanks to all who sent emails and texts inquiring.
Bloomingdale was a kick. Thanks to Aunt Kathy, Mia and Dylan for stopping by and checking out more of our products. We set up early and stayed til 10 p.m. We sold almost all of the dips we brought and some soups and were high fiving each other all the way home we were so excited. Everyone was great to work with and loved our product. The live entertainment that was set up directly behind us kept us going during the few slow spells that we had.
Dwight Illinois this past weekend was even better. We were located in the Flea Market area instead of crafts or commercial ( the coordinator of the festival messed up) so we didn't have any electric to sample our soups. No worries. We tripled sales at this show even being rained out the second half of the second day. During one of the slow periods Cheryl headed outside the booth with a sample tray and brought customers up, I got so busy she had to stop and help me check people out. We sold out of 3 dips and two soups, we better double up inventory next time. Speaking of next time, our next festival is October 9-11 in St. Charles Illinois.
